Noida: A school sealed by the authorities in Noida, named the Uttarakhand Public School in Sector 56, had alleged non-payment of Rs.17 crores in land dues.

The school was sealed on Monday, after which parents of students had a meeting with the district magistrate on Tuesday and demanded a solution as they had already submitted the fees and were concerned about their wards’ admissions.

According to Manoj Kataria, founder of the Gautam Budh Nagar Parents Welfare Society (GPWS), the parents had planned to protest at the Noida authority office on Monday but decided against it due to the imposition of Section 144 in the Gautam Budh Nagar area.

Manoj Kataria said, “Over 200 parents of children studying in the school gathered near Kondli on the Noida-Delhi border to decide the further action plan as the protest was called off. We submitted a complaint at the Sector 58 police station against the school management, stating that since the school continued to take admissions and fees for new sessions from parents, despite several warnings of getting sealed, it amounts to fraud with parents by the school.”

Yatendra Kasana, president of the All Noida School Parents Association (ANSPA) said, “The school management has misused the fees paid by the parents and has not paid the dues of the Noida authority. However, by sealing the school, the future of at least 1,500 students has been left uncertain. Parents have paid the fees of the school and do not have enough funds to get their wards admitted to another school. Hence, we have requested the DM to find a solution to the matter.”

Sushil Prasad, assistant commissioner of police-2, Noida said, “However, an FIR has not been registered yet as the matter is pending inquiry.”

Manish Verma, district magistrate in Surajpur, Greater Noida said, “I am in touch with the officials of Noida authority regarding the matter and prima facie, it appears to be negligence on the part of the school management. As per the authority officials, the representatives of the school have not even contacted the authority or the district administration regarding the matter. I have directed the city magistrate to establish contact with the school management and sort out the matter. The district administration will not let students of the school suffer.”

An official of Noida authority, said, “Even after several notices, action had to be taken against the school for not depositing the dues. The school management has not yet contacted the authority regarding the matter so far”.

The principal of the school did not respond to the call and messages.
